Piclens Is The Coolest App I’ve Seen In Years

January 27, 2011


Almost taken straight from Minority Report, Piclens is the coolest web browser plug-in I’ve ever seen. Once installed (seamlessly on a Mac using Firefox 3.0.1), the feature allows you to browse photos and/or videos from a site and view them all in a huge panoramic view. Any site you visit that contains multiple images or videos is suitable (I think), and you simply click on the piclens icon on the upper-right corner of your browser to enter into the 3D immersive wall as Cooliris, the maker of Piclens, calls it (The Piclens icon lights up blue when it will work for a given site). As you scroll through the images, the file name appears below each image or video and you can play the clips right from the vastly improved panoramic view. Not only is it incredibly fun to play with, it greatly enhances the functionality of browsing through multiple clips and files. It is, by far, one of the coolest applications I’ve seen in years.
